m59dr016c, m59dr016d
18/37
表格 21. 设备 geometry 定义
补偿 文字
模式
数据 描述
27h 0015h
设备 大小 = 2
n
在 号码 的 字节
28h 0001h
flash 设备 接口 代号 描述: 异步的 x16
29h 0000h
2Ah 0000h
最大 号码 的 字节 在 multi-字节 程序 或者 页 = 2
n
2Bh 0000h
2Ch 0002h 号码 的 擦掉 块 regions 在里面 设备
位 7 至 0 = x = 号码 的 擦掉 块 regions
便条:1. x = 0 意思 非 擦掉 blocking, i.e. 这 设备 erases 在 once 在 "大(量)."
2. x specifies 这 号码 的 regions 在里面 这 设备 containing 一个 或者 更多 con-
tiguous 擦掉 blocks 的 这 一样 大小. 为 例子, 一个 128kb 设备 (1mb)
having blocking 的 16kb, 8kb, 四 2kb, 二 16kb, 和 一个 64kb 是 考虑
至 有 5 擦掉 块 regions. 甚至 though 二 regions 两个都 包含 16kb
blocks, 这 事实 那 它们 是 不 相接的 意思 它们 是 独立的 擦掉
块 regions.
3. 用 定义, symmetrically 块 设备 有 仅有的 一个 blocking 区域.
M59DR016C M59DR016C 擦掉 块 区域 信息
位 31 至 16 = z, 在哪里 这 擦掉 块(s) 在里面 这个 区域 是 (z) 时间 256 字节 在
大小. 这 值 z = 0 是 使用 为 128 字节 块 大小.
e.g. 为 64kb 块 大小, z = 0100h = 256 => 256 * 256 = 64k
位 15 至 0 = y, 在哪里 y+1 = 号码 的 擦掉 blocks 的 完全同样的 大小 在里面 这 擦掉
块 区域:
e.g. y = d15-d0 = ffffh => y+1 = 64k blocks [maximum number]
y = 0 意思 非 blocking (# blocks = y+1 = "1 块")
便条: y = 0 值 必须 是 使用 和 号码 的 块 regions 的 一个 作 表明
用 (x) = 0
2Dh 001Eh
2Eh 0000h
2Fh 0000h
30h 0001h
31h 0007h
32h 0000h
33h 0020h
34h 0000h
M59DR016D M59DR016D
2Dh 0007h
2Eh 0000h
2Fh 0020h
30h 0000h
31h 001Eh
32h 0000h
33h 0000h
34h 0001h